The Carleton College volleyball team did what no other conference squad could do, take No. 7 ranked University of St. Thomas to a full five sets. The Knights overcame a one-set deficit and nearly completed the upset, falling 25-21, 17-25, 20-25, 26-24, 12-15 in the semifinals of the MIAC Playoffs. Senior Jessa Youso led all players with 20 kills and figured in six blocks. The Knights, listed eighth in the NCAA regional rankings released earlier on Thursday, are squarely on the bubble and must now cross their fingers until Monday morning to see if Carleton receives an at-large bid to the 64-team NCAA Tournament.
